Disney legend Alan Menken looks back on the creation of some of the most beloved songs in animation history — from ‘The Little Mermaid’ and ‘Beauty and the Beast’ to ‘Aladdin’ ‘Pocahontas,’ ‘Hercules’ and beyond. Sitting at the piano, he reflects on the collaborators who shaped these classics, including Howard Ashman, Tim Rice and Stephen Schwartz, and revisits the moments that sparked songs like “Part of Your World,” “Beauty and the Beast” and “A Whole New World.”
He shares the emotional journeys behind these works — from the hopeful, upward-reaching notes of Ariel’s ballad to the aching sense of time passing within Belle and the Beast’s love theme — and speaks candidly about writing through Howard Ashman’s terminal illness with AIDS, reinventing Hercules’ anthem for strength and discovering the first spark of ‘Pocahontas’ through “Colors of the Wind.” Menken also reflects on the simple joy that fuels his life’s work: the daily pull to sit at the piano and explore the possibilities of music, and the way a few notes can instantly transport us “like the smell of your favorite meal.”
Timestamps
0:00 – Alan Menken Reflects on a Lifetime of Music
0:45 – The Little Mermaid (1989): “Part of Your World”
2:36 – Beauty and the Beast (1991): “Beauty and the Beast”
3:48 – Aladdin (1992): “Proud of Your Boy”
5:03 – Aladdin (1992): “A Whole New World”
6:17 – Pocahontas (1995): “Colors of the Wind”
7:02 – The Hunchback of Notre Dame (1996): “Out There”
8:43 – Hercules (1997): “Go the Distance”
10:22 – Why Menken Still Loves Writing Music
